Total Lab Automation Market 2034: Emerging Trends, Regional Dynamics, and Growth Analysis
The Total Lab Automation Market is steadily advancing as laboratories worldwide embrace automation technologies to improve operational efficiency, accuracy, and scalability. Automation systems, including robotics, artificial intelligence, and integrated laboratory software, are transforming traditional laboratory workflows into streamlined, high-throughput environments. The Total Lab Automation Market is anticipated to expand at a CAGR of 5.6% from 2026 to 2034, reflecting consistent growth driven by rising demand for efficient diagnostics and research capabilities.
Total Lab Automation Market Overview
The Total Lab Automation Market Trends indicate a strong shift toward intelligent, connected, and scalable laboratory systems. One of the most prominent trends is the increasing integration of artificial intelligence and Internet of Things technologies into laboratory automation. These innovations enable real-time data analysis, predictive maintenance, and enhanced workflow optimization, significantly improving laboratory productivity.
Another major trend shaping the market is the adoption of modular automation systems. Laboratories are increasingly opting for flexible and scalable solutions that can be customized according to their specific requirements. This trend is particularly beneficial for small and medium-sized laboratories that seek cost-effective automation solutions without large upfront investments.
Additionally, the growing emphasis on high-throughput testing and error reduction is driving the adoption of automation technologies across clinical diagnostics and pharmaceutical research. Laboratories are prioritizing efficiency and accuracy, leading to increased deployment of automated systems that minimize manual intervention and improve overall performance.
What Are the Key Growth Drivers Influencing Market Expansion?
Several key drivers are contributing to the growth of the Total Lab Automation Market. One of the primary factors is the increasing demand for high-volume and efficient testing in clinical diagnostics. Laboratories are under pressure to deliver faster and more reliable results, which has accelerated the adoption of automation systems.
Technological advancements in robotics and artificial intelligence are also playing a crucial role in market expansion. These technologies enable laboratories to automate complex processes, improve data accuracy, and enhance overall productivity. The integration of AI-driven systems further supports real-time decision-making and predictive analytics, making laboratory operations more efficient.
Another important driver is the rapid expansion of diagnostic laboratories in developing economies. As healthcare infrastructure continues to improve in regions such as Asia-Pacific and Latin America, the demand for automated laboratory solutions is increasing significantly. This trend is creating new growth opportunities for market participants.
Furthermore, the growing focus on cost optimization is encouraging laboratories to invest in automation technologies. By reducing manual labor and improving resource utilization, automation systems help laboratories achieve greater operational efficiency and cost savings.

What Are the Key Regional Trends and Growth Opportunities?
The regional landscape of the Total Lab Automation Market highlights diverse growth patterns across key geographies. North America dominates the market, driven by advanced healthcare infrastructure, strong research and development capabilities, and early adoption of innovative technologies. The presence of leading market players further strengthens the region’s position.
Europe represents another significant market, supported by increasing investments in laboratory modernization and stringent regulatory requirements. Countries such as Germany, the United Kingdom, and France are actively adopting automation solutions to improve laboratory efficiency and compliance.
The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ness the fastest growth during the forecast period. Rapid economic development, rising healthcare expenditure, and expanding p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ors are key factors driving market expansion in countries such as China, India, and Japan.
Additionally, emerging regions such as the Middle East & Africa and South & Central America are gradually adopting laboratory automation technologies. These regions present untapped opportunities for market players seeking to expand their global footprint.
Market Segmentation and Competitive Landscape
The Total Lab Automation Market is segmented based on type and application, providing a comprehensive view of its structure. By type, the market is divided into software and equipment. Equipment, including robotic systems and automated instruments, plays a critical role in laboratory automation, while software solutions such as laboratory information management systems enable seamless data integration and workflow optimization.
In terms of application, the market includes proteomics, protein engineering, genomics, drug discovery, clinical diagnostics, bio-analysis, and analytical chemistry. Among these, clinical diagnostics and drug discovery are key contributors due to the increasing demand for efficient testing and advanced research capabilities.
The competitive landscape of the Total Lab Automation Market is characterized by the presence of major global players focusing on innovation and strategic expansion. Key companies operating in the market include ThermoFisher Scientific, Inc., Siemens AG, Shimadzu Corporation, F. Hoffmann-La Roche AG, QIAGEN Inc., Honeywell International Inc., Hamilton Company, Danaher Corporation, Agilent Technologies Inc., and Abbott Laboratories.
These players are actively investing in research and development, forming strategic partnerships, and expanding their product portfolios to strengthen their market positions and address evolving customer needs.
